I found the ICU wing quickly. Inside was a nurse sat at a painfully organised desk. He had long, honey coloured hair, and smiled sympathetically as I walked up.

"Excuse me?" I say, unable to keep the stress out of my tone.

"Who are you looking for, miss?"

"Jennifer Ashton."

"Okay, Room 23 on the right. You will have to wait because you are not immediate family-"

"-she doesn't have any immediate family!"

"Oh, ask the doctors when you get there." He waves me away as I jog down the corridor, almost sending a nurse and her tray of grey hospital meals flying.

My heart is beating at the same pace as my feet hit the tiles. I look into rooms, seeing crying children, old men and women with breathing masks on and three generations sobbing at their bedside.

I see a teenager, a girl, lying almost still, lips pale and skin translucent. There are five people clinging to her covers and begging her to come back. Then I throw up, in a bucket that a nurse threw at me when she passed.

I find her room after that. There is a hive of activity around it, more clipboards and some doctors sharing notes.

"Excuse me? I'm her friend, can I go in?"

They stop and turn to me, eyeing me up. They look at me like I am completely stupid.

"Jennifer cant have any visitors as of yet. Please wait in the adjoining room." Someone instructs rudely. I sigh and pull the door. I am the only one there.

The walls are yellow stained, once white. The chairs are threadbare, spotted with coffee stains and tears. There is nobody inside and I think this would be a good time to check my phone.

I have 42 missed calls and counting. Jordan calls me as I unlock it so I answer first.

"F*ck! She's answering!" He screeches first and I hear some curses in the background.

"Go get Alden!" Then a moment of happy shouting.

"Hello?"

"Jaimie! Oh my f*cking god. You dont even know what has been happening over here."

"What?"

"He's been freaking out, thinking you'd just left! He thought you'd moved away! Where are you anyway?" He says, voice very high pitched.

"I'm at the hospital."

"F*ck, are you alright?"

"Its not me, its Jenni. I can't explain. I have to get back to her, she's in ICU." I explain hurriedly, hanging up.

He thought I'd moved? Why would he think that? Is that why he's been so wary? I'm not going to leave this place.

I have finished interrogating the doctor, who said she will recover in a few weeks but will need some help building up her muscles. They did not have to stitch her cuts. She will be having a full session with a psychologist.  I sat idly for another twenty minutes, watching the clock and the children's tv shows. I sat through ten minutes of a sh*tty Christmas film then the door burst open.

"Jaimie. Dont ever do that again!" Alden shouts, running into the room, hair tousled, clothes crumpled. He runs over and picks me up off the chair, holding my against him. I wrap my legs around his waist and he holds me up.

"I thought you'd left." He mutters into my hair, face buried in my neck.

I lean away from him and he sets me down on the floor.
